The ability to import these samples makes the DM2 something that even professional DJs might like. Even better, you can use the Mixman StudioXPro (click the Studio Pro tab) software to quantize your samples and import them into the DM2 so that they'll all play at the same beat. But you can also assign any uncompressed WAV file on your computer to any of the 16 sample buttons on the console. Then you can play, scratch, and add effects to your voice alongside the other samples in the mix. The easiest way to load a sample is to plug a computer microphone in to your sound card's microphone jack and record your voice or another sound into the program. (Mixman has more songs broken into samples for sale on its Web site.) But more advanced DJs will want to import their own samples. Essentially, the DM2 is a hardware version of the Mixman Studio software. The console itself houses two round decks, which control eight samples apiece and are bordered by two rubberized belts for scratching, as well as a few other DJ tools. There are hardly any electronics within the console itself, just movable parts that send a signal over a USB cable to your computer, where the processing, sound storage, and audio playback occur. The DM2 functions like a keyboard or a mouse. How did Mixman cram so much into the DM2? By taking advantage of the most powerful music tool in the history of the world: the PC. ![]() Best of all, it's much easier to use than any other DJ tools. We like the DM2 because it combines two scratchable decks, a sampler, a cross-fader, and an effects box into one unit for an absurdly low price.
